How much does it cost to rent a home in Eau Claire?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Eau Claire 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,330 | $925 | $1,895 |
Eau Claire 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,678 | $1,158 | $2,400 |
Eau Claire 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,656 | $1,304 | $2,200 |
Eau Claire 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,550 | $1,450 | $1,750 |
Eau Claire 6 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,061 | $1,950 | $2,172 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Eau Claire
What type of rentals are currently available in Eau Claire?
There are currently 326 Apartments for Rent in Eau Claire, WI with pricing that ranges from $344 to $2,940. There are also 58 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Eau Claire ranging from $925 to $2,400.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Eau Claire?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Eau Claire ranges from $925 to $2,400 with an average monthly rent of $1,472.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Eau Claire?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Eau Claire range from $975 to $2,205,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$1,158 to $2,400.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$1,304 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$344.
